About Susan Nelson
As a freelance singer, voice teacher and choir director, I work in a variety of settings, ranging from middle school through college students, choral instruction from ages 5 to 95, secular and sacred settings of singing and musical preparation, solos with orchestras and opera companies throughout the United States and a quick study in last minute situations, both as a chorister and a soloist.

Susan Nelson work experience
A career timeline built from the work history available for this profile.
Adjunct Professor
CurrentIn my role as adjunct professor of voice, I teach undergraduate students, both majors and non majors, private voice lessons weekly. Within lessons, i help reinforce music theory, coach foreign diction (French, Italian, German, and Spanish), advance style within a variety of genres, and teach healthy vocal technique that can be applied to those genres.
Music Director
CurrentI prepare the Grace Adult Choir to sing at services twice a month throughout the year, including rehearsals and repertoire selection. I also select all of the hymns, contribute to the choice of liturgy, perform solos the remaining months of the year, serve as substitute pianist when the organist is unavailable, and assist the Sunday School children in musical preparation for services three to four times per year.
Voice Teacher
CurrentI teach private lessons during the school day to approximately 14 students every semester. Within lessons, we prepare for the annual musical production, state and local choral festivals, individual vocal competitions, and an annual recital. Genres range from folk music to classical, pop to musical theater and choral works.
Outreach Teacher
CurrentAs a Strong Voices Outreach Teacher, I teach one day a week in underserved high schools within Chicago Public Schools. I have taught at four separate high schools during this time: Lindblom Math and Science Academy, Hubbard High School, Curie Metropolitan High School and Von Steuben High School. In working with classroom teachers, I help to prepare large ensembles, instructing in vocal technique as well as music theory, run sectional rehearsals and instruct private students in preparation for competitions and recitals.
Chorister
CurrentThe best chorus in Chicago, perhaps the country, is the Grant Park Chorus. In this AGMA organization, I have performed in concerts during the summers since 2004, mostly as a chorister (ranging from large symphonic works to a cappella prorgrams) and occasionally as a soloist or featured artist. In addition, I also participated in an outreach program which brought vocal music to summer programs within the Chicago Park District.
Freelance Soprano
CurrentAs a singer, I perform in a wide variety of roles. In one week, I can sightread a choral work within a church (singing either alto or soprano), perform a program of music from the theater for a seniors group, cantor a mass at another church, sing solos for larger orchestras or choral organizations and sing and rehearse an opera role. My resume can be found at www.susannelsonsoprano.com.
Assistant Music Director
Assisted in the selection of choral repertoire and hymns, served as substitute pianist for various masses.
Soprano Section Leader
Prepared and sang solos for services and assisted with musical preparation and leadership for the soprano section of the adult choir.
Performer And Teaching Artist
Education and outreach are my passions - and Opera for the Young brings both together. Singing the title role in a student reduction production of Rusalka, I was able to bring an old story to new life, and to new audiences throughout schools in the Midwest, many of which had never had the opportunity to see live singing. I instructed students in their staging roles and helped to show children the magic of opera by both performing and encouraging them in their roles within the show.
Studio Artist
Apprentice Artist
Within my two summers as a Apprentice Artist at DMMO, I sang in a wide variety of scene programs, a full length one act opera (Stravinsky's Mavra), performed as a chorister in 7 operas, and covered both Pamina in Die Zauberfloete and Antonia in Les Contes d'Hoffmann.
